Latent
Period- After this prodromal reaction comes a latent period of apparent
well-being, during which no sign or symptoms of
radiation sickness occur. The' extent of the latent period is also dose
related. It extends from hours or days at
supralethal exposures (greater than approximately 5 Gy) to a few weeks at
